The frenet frame of a curve at a point is a triple of vectors t, n, b consisting of the unit tangent vector t at that point, the unit normal n the unit vector in the direction of the derivative of the unit tangent, and the unit binormal b t x n, the crossproduct of the unit tangent with the unit normal. Even though a is a 7by3 matrix and meana is a 1by3 vector, matlab implicitly expands the vector as if it had the same size as the matrix, and the operation executes as a normal elementwise minus operation the size requirement for the operands is that for each dimension, the arrays must either have the same size or one of them is 1. Because the binormal vector is defined to be the cross product of the unit tangent and unit normal vector we then know that the binormal vector is orthogonal to both the tangent vector and the normal vector.
